AWS CodeWhisperer console shows an error and does not allow setup

0

I am trying to set up CodeWhisperer Professional and enable it in the AWS CodeWhisperer console.

When I go to https://us-east-1.console.aws.amazon.com/codewhisperer/home?region=us-east-1, I get the following error message displayed:

Error Screenshot

I have followed the guide here to set up a CodeWhisperer administrator through IAM Identity Center and tried through this user as well. I have also logged into the console as the root account user but always get the error screen and the button to set up CodeWhisperer never appears, just a spinner. There is no useful information in the error message.

My Control tower and IAM Identity Center are set up in the af-south-1 (Cape Town) region if that is relevent.

Does anyone know what the problem could be?

Hi Neal, currently it's not possible to use CodeWhisperer with IAM Identity Center set up in an opt-in region. This is described in the warning in the CodeWhisperer user guide.

af-south-1 (Cape Town) is an opt-in region as described in the AWS documentation here.
